c ++ Windows UTF16 L字符串常量

时间:2012-08-22 20:16:06

标签: utf-16

在C ++中有以下语句

wstring tester = L"Работа Центра";

我们设置控制台输出

int res = _setmode( _fileno(stdout), _O_U16TEXT);

然后我们尝试

wcout << "tester " << tester << endl << flush;

我们上了控制台...

 tester D D°D±D_Ñ,D° D▌DµD½Ñ,Ñ?D°

因此,试图弄清楚这里发生了什么,而不是获得正确的输出。

这是代码页问题吗?

0 个答案:

没有答案